Thank you families for your support and making this a memorable part of  second grade.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/836931139072729575-7579505852555055283?l=m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/feeds/7579505852555055283/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/12/heritage-dolls-and-international.html#comment-form' title='1 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/7579505852555055283'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/7579505852555055283'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/12/heritage-dolls-and-international.html' title='Heritage Dolls and International Potluck'/><author><name>**Mrs. Carroll**</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/18325449618458615287</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/S0ntVfzuhZI/AAAAAAAAD78/VjOri4fs8Gc/S220/city+hall.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/SzGdfTykFKI/AAAAAAAAD2E/5yzZeJpzq1I/s72-c/photo-4.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>1</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-836931139072729575.post-91070325998387870</id><published>2009-12-22T20:06:00.000-08:00</published><updated>2009-12-29T10:33:47.002-08:00</updated><title type='text'>Totem Animal Masks</title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/SzGYOUFnzSI/AAAAAAAAD1o/pXBKulvxPyE/s1600-h/IMG_0240.JPG"&gt;&lt;img style="margin: 0px auto 10px; display: block;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 240px; height: 320px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/SzGYOUFnzSI/AAAAAAAAD1o/pXBKulvxPyE/s320/IMG_0240.JPG"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5418279198381296930"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Students did a remarkable job with their totem animal masks. After studying Native Americans and learning about totem pole animals, students chose an animal that represented them.  We had a wide array of animals representing different characteristics:  strength, freedom, curiosity, intelligence, and fear.   Students chose one characteristic and wrote about a time that they felt this way.  I couldn't have been more impressed with the students' ability to have a specific vision in their mind and work meticulously to achieve it .  Students layered  paste covered newspaper strips  to create a basic shape on an inflated balloon.  Once that had dried, we gathered scraps such as paper towel tubes, cardboard scraps, and foil to shape our masks.  Finally, we used masking tape to secure the facial features on. &lt;span style="color: rgb(0, 0, 153); font-weight: bold;"&gt;Christina and Angelique&lt;/span&gt; graciously donated fur fabric and feathers to add some extra pizazz to the masks. C-1 scientists discussed what they already knew about soil and learned about the importance of different types this past week.&amp;nbsp; Students formed small groups to feel the contents of four different mystery bags.&amp;nbsp; They needed to use words adjectives like coarse, bumpy, smooth, fine, and rough to describe the &lt;i&gt;texture&lt;/i&gt; of the &lt;i&gt;contents&lt;/i&gt;.&amp;nbsp;&amp;nbsp; They discussed what type of soil it could be and Mrs. Carroll revealed the contents of each bag leaving the groups to verify their guess.&amp;nbsp; At four different science centers, students used hand lenses to examine the color and texture of clay soil, topsoil, sandy soil, and rocky soil.&amp;nbsp; We will continue to work on our second science unit of the year, Earth's Materials, throughout the next month.&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/836931139072729575-2849148974647736478?l=m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/feeds/2849148974647736478/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/10/examining-different-kinds-of-soil.html#comment-form'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/2849148974647736478'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/2849148974647736478'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/10/examining-different-kinds-of-soil.html' title='Examining Different Kinds of Soil'/><author><name>**Mrs. Carroll**</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/18325449618458615287</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='24' src='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/S0ntVfzuhZI/AAAAAAAAD78/VjOri4fs8Gc/S220/city+hall.jpg'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/SuOKzVsVfpI/AAAAAAAADf8/iRQOFD8y19A/s72-c/photo-5.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-836931139072729575.post-1185783015786631641</id><published>2009-10-24T16:10:00.000-07:00</published><updated>2009-10-24T16:22:23.841-07:00</updated><title type='text'>Star of the Week Really Shines</title><content type='html'>&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; We have learned that bacteria and viruses cause colds, flus, and chicken pox.&amp;nbsp; Germs spread easily, so having good health habits is very important. Coughing into our arm, using tissues, and washing our hands help us prevent the spread of germs.&amp;nbsp; During the past three science lessons we have: made clay models of bacteria and viruses, used spray bottles to demonstrate how sneeze spray can travel very far, and made germ catchers. On Thursday and Friday, we made our germ catchers to model how mucus (in our case, Vaseline) traps dust which contains germs.&amp;nbsp; Students observed their card with Vaseline and we noted what we saw.&amp;nbsp; After making predictions of what the card would look like on Day 2, we observed small insects and dirt particles trapped in our germ catchers.&amp;nbsp; Talk about a sticky way to show the powerful job of mucus!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div class="separator" style="clear: both; text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/Sr1GOpzXALI/AAAAAAAADa0/VP8XMEylCTA/s1600-h/photo%5B11%5D.jpg" imageanchor="1" style="margin-left: 1em; margin-right: 1em;"&gt;&lt;img border="0" iq="true"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_0tKAgWu8KgI/Sr1GOpzXALI/AAAAAAAADa0/VP8XMEylCTA/s320/photo%5B11%5D.jpg"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/836931139072729575-7830176982256061285?l=m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/feeds/7830176982256061285/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/09/germs-bacteria-and-virus-oh-my.html#comment-form' title='1 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/7830176982256061285'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/836931139072729575/posts/default/7830176982256061285'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://mrscarroll2ndgrade.blogspot.com/2009/09/germs-bacteria-and-virus-oh-my.html' title='Germs, Bacteria, and Viruses...
